Spa is very often low grip as its gets very cold and can stay damp all day in such conditions.There are no wet physics and so we also dont have wet tyres. A wet track is mosty just more slippery then a dry track but also the water on track cools tyres more so softer compounds are used for wets. They also need some groves to clear water so less surface area to the track which means even an inter tyre has lower grip then a slick. Main reason people would go on a slick asap even if its too cold as long as there isnt standing water they need to clear as it will be faster then a wet tyre on a damp track. Also a soft wet tyre would overheat quickly on a drying track so if we had rain and proper wet tyres and physics it wouldnt be much different to what this is other then visually and possibly a more dynamic track with drying line and puddles.
